Subtraction
Subtraction is the difference between two numbers. It is the inverse of addition and symbolized by the (-) sign. So you can read 5 – 1 and simply the addition of 5 + (-1). Unlike addition, subtraction is neither commutative nor associative, so order of the numbers affects the outcome.
